Click to See Complete Forum and Search --> : kpackage jordy2k 02-08-2001, 03:44 PM I stupidly unchecked "check dependencies" when trying to install a RPM, now i can't open kpackage or install/uninstall any packages. Is there anything i can do to fix this? Choozo 02-08-2001, 04:45 PM I don't think that unchecking the 'check dependencies' has anything to do with this, unless you were trying to update kpackage itself? Try this as root from a console: 'rpm --rebuilddb' and see if you can get kpackage up and running again? justlinux.com
